School Health Services and Clinics

School Nurses

4J school nurses are assigned to several schools and rotate to provide services. School nurses can help students and families access health care at the health centers or with community providers, including helping to access vision and dental care for uninsured students; set up care plans for students who have health problems, offer consultation services to the school sites and to families.

To get in touch with the school nurse, contact your school, or go to the Health Services Staff Directory page.

School-Based Health Centers—Open to All 4J Students

4J health centers4J has two school-based health centers to serve the district’s elementary, middle and high school students. The health centers, located at Churchill and North Eugene high schools, are open part-time during the school year and closed during school holidays.

  • Both health centers are staffed with a nurse practitioner, a 4J health assistant, a medical assistant and mental health therapists.
  • The health centers can handle most health issues, including illnesses, injuries, ongoing health problems, well-child physicals, reproductive health services, and immunizations.
  • The centers also offer students mental health counseling in partnership with Lane County Behavioral Health for depression, anxiety, stress, anger, and attention and focusing issues, and can give referrals for substance abuse treatment.
  • The health centers can bill private insurance and the Oregon Health Plan and are committed to making sure our patients get the care they need, whether they can afford to pay or not. Please call the clinics for hours and to schedule appointments.
